In 2019, Wharton Cash Mobs was created to take the idea of a dancing flash mob, and turn it toward the promotion of local small businesses. Instead of sweet dance moves, mobbers brought cold, hard cash to “targeted businesses” in order to support small business owners.

Mobbers made registers ring, promoted four local brick and mortar stores, but more importantly, created an immediate economic stimulus and an everlasting unity within the community. Well, we’re back and ready to spread even more love in the form of dollar bills to Wharton’s small businesses!

What is a Cash Mob?

Cash mobs encourage members of a community to make a change and help support a local business. Mobbers typically spend $20 at the business being “mobbed.” Not only are cash mobs helping local businesses achieve financial success, but they are also creating a fun, involved movement within the community.

In this version, we announce a time, date, and target location (a local small business) and our group of cash mobsters show up with $5, $10, or – heck – $100+ ready to purchase something from the surprised business.

We want to fill entire shops for 2-hour spans and make those registers ring for 120 minutes non-stop.
